    My iPhone was replaced as part of a recall. I cannot believe the condition of the replacement!

    Posted: 21 Jun 2020 11:09 AM PDT

    My iPhone 7 was in near perfect condition, except that it fell victim to the 'no service' issue that was part of a massive recall.

    The program freely replaces the affected devices. So I followed through with that opportunity.

    When I opened the box that came back from Apple, I was simply stunned. The device was heavily gouged and scratched across most of the screen. This device should never have been QA'ed and sent to anyone as part of a replacement program.

    I've had great experience with Apple in the past, so my expectations were high.

    The device is going back to Apple, who says they may replace the screen and agreed I shouldn't have to pay for that to happen. Which is obvious - of course a customer shouldn't have to pay to repair a device that wasn't theirs and should never have been sent to them in the first place.

    This is just really frustrating.

    Hello /r/Apple, and welcome to "Shortcuts Sunday".

    The "Shortcuts Sunday" thread is your place to share your Shortcuts with the /r/Apple community.

    To share your Shortcut:

    1. Open the Shortcuts app
    2. Tap the "..." button next to the shortcut you will be sharing
    3. Tap the "Share" icon
    4. Finally, tap the "Copy iCloud link" icon and paste it to your comment.

    When sharing your shortcuts, please add a brief description of what your shortcut does and how it is useful. Bonus points if you can include a screen record of the shortcut in action.
